Laois learn their fate as draw made for Tailteann Cup preliminary quarter finals

Laois senior footballers general

The draw has been made for the preliminary quarter finals of the 2023 Tailteann Cup.

After finishing third in their group, Laois will be on the road next weekend.

They have been drawn away to Fermanagh with the game due to take place either Saturday or Sunday – June 9 or 10.

Should Laois win, they will be on the road the weekend away to one of the group winners.

The winner of this tie will be away to one of Cavan, Meath, Limerick or Antrim.

Laois ended up here after finishing third in the group behind Cavan and Offaly.

Laois began with a nine point defeat against Cavan and then drew with Offaly despite being six points up with 67 minutes played.

Laois faced London in Parnell Park yesterday where a late Niall Corbet point salvaged a draw.

Tailteann Cup Preliminary Quarter Finals

Offaly v Wexford

Fermanagh v Laois

Down v Longford

Carlow v New York
